Why do we need you?

To perform a combination of tasks, which maintain hotel premises in a clean and orderly manner, thereby contributing to a pleasant, positive guest experience.

What you will do:

  1. Assist with flipping mattresses and move furniture as assigned by Supervisor.
  2. Assist room attendants in order to maintain high standards of quality.
  3. Hang draperies as required.
  4. Dusts furniture and equipment.
  5. Polishes metalwork and furniture.
  6. Collects soiled linens for laundry and receives and stores linen supplies in linen closets.
  7. Cleans bathrooms and replenishes with supplies.
  8. Refurnishes room with supplies, towels, etc. as required.
  9. Supplies own cleaning cart with appropriate supplies for shift.
  10. May deliver television sets, ironing boards, baby cribs, and roll-a-way beds to guest rooms.
  11. May clean swimming pool.
  12. May remove debris, clean driveways, and garage areas.
  13. Cleans rooms, hallways, lobbies, lounges, restrooms, corridors, elevators, stairways and locker rooms and other work areas.
  14. Sweeps, scrubs, waxes, and polishes floors, using brooms and mops and powered scrubbing and waxing machines.
  15. Cleans rugs, carpets, upholstered furniture, and draperies, using vacuum cleaner.
  16. Wash walls, windows, door panels, sills, ceilings, and woodwork.
  17. Empties wastebaskets and cleans ashtrays.
  18. Transports trash and waste to disposal area.
  19. Replaces light bulbs.
  20. Required to be always in uniform when working on the property including wearing a name identification badge.
  21. Supports and adheres to the core values, the mission statement, service fundamentals, and guest service philosophy as defined by the company.
  22. All other duties as assigned by a manager or supervisor.

Skills and Abilities you bring:

  • Maintain a professional appearance and manner at all times.
  • Ability to perform repetitive motions; lift, bend, stoop, walk, push, or pull heavy equipment, and stand for extended periods of time. Lifting may include equipment or furniture weighing up to 100 lbs.
  • Must be willing to “pitch-in” and help co-workers with their job duties and be a team player.
  • Ability to comprehend and follow instructions from supervisor.
  • Flexible availability to work any shift/day, including holidays and weekends.
  • Comfortable with using a radio to communicate with the front desk and housekeeping supervisors

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
